What to do in Savuti
Quite an anomaly in the north-eastern corner of the Okavango Delta, Savuti is covered in arid savannah, punctuated by marshes refilled in the rainy season and an unpredictable, usually-dry channel. Experiences are entirely land-based with game drives leading the charge. Wildlife is diverse and dense with prides of lion, elephant and African painted dogs as the highlights. Savuti lions are famous for hunting elephants! Attracted by the scarce water sources, you’ll spy roan and sable, zebra and buffalo, and a bevy of incredible birdlife including carmine bee-eaters, rollers and the kori bustard (the world’s heaviest flying bird). You can also explore the landscape on walking safaris or take it all in from a helicopter.
